Description

Critic tasting note: (2013 vintage) "Dark, elegant ruby red. Expressive nose of hazelnuts, dried rose petal, latte and oak." - Falstaff 88/100 Points
Flag of the Cantine Giacomo Montresor, this bottle is an icon of Valpolicella reaching more than 50 countries all over the world. It was 1921 when Giacomo Montresor patented this frosted bottle to protect its precious contents from the sun-light of the ocean, during the first ship transports to North America. Since then this Amarone is unique, original and iconic and oozing timeless elegance.
Winemaking
The hand-picked grapes are selected bunch per bunch and are placed in small racks to dry during the winter months. A soft pressing follows with a slow fermentation on the skins.
Ageing in oak barrels for about 18 months.
Producer Tasting Notes: Deep garnet red. On the nose scents of ripe red fruit with delicated spicy notes. On the palate well-bodied, warm and velvety with raspberry and undergrowth aftertaste.
